Understanding Registered Representatives
A registered agent is an person or corporate organization designated to accept judicial documents on behalf of a company. This includes important notifications such as lawsuits, fiscal documents, and other legitimate correspondence. By serving as the intermediary between the business and the regulatory body, a registered agent guarantees that the company continues compliant with regulatory requirements. Having a dependable registered agent assists prevent overlooking critical deadlines and enhances improved communication with governing bodies.
For businesses, particularly LLCs and corporate structures, hiring a registered agent service provides several pros. Qualified registered agents can offer better privacy, as they handle all legal notices and correspondence, maintaining the company's registered address private. This is particularly beneficial for small businesses or entrepreneurial endeavors that may not have a traditional office space available for such purposes. Additionally, employing a registered agent service can alleviate the administrative burden on firm owners, allowing them to focus on their core operations without the concern of overseeing legal documents.
Registered agents are required to meet specific legal requirements determined by the state in which the business operates. This includes being available at a registered office during operating hours and being accessible to accept documents. Businesses must ensure they adhere with these statutory registered agent responsibilities to maintain compliance. National vs. Regional Registered Agents
When deciding whether to hire a national or regional registered agent, companies should evaluate their specific needs and the benefits each type offers. National registered agents provide services across various states, making them ideal for businesses operating in multiple jurisdictions. This extensive reach ensures that companies can maintain compliance with state laws and regulations, regardless of where they are formed or operate. For those with operations or plans to expand across the country, a nationwide registered agent service may be the most effective choice.
On the flip hand, regional registered agents are typically based in the state where your company is incorporated. This can be beneficial for businesses that operate primarily within one state, as local agents may have a superior understanding of regional laws and compliance obligations. Additionally, local registered agents can offer personalized support, which can be advantageous for small companies or startups looking for detailed guidance. Their thorough knowledge of state-specific regulations can facilitate easier communication with state agencies.
Ultimately, the choice between a nationwide and local registered agent hinges on a business's growth strategy and operational footprint. Businesses that plan to expand into various states may find that a nationwide registered agent service offers convenience and comprehensive coverage. Conversely, companies focused on a particular state may benefit from the tailored assistance and local expertise provided by a regional registered agent, strengthening compliance and streamlining operations.
Legal Obligations of Registered Representatives
Designated agents serve a crucial part in ensuring that organizations comply with legal obligations. hire registered agent of their main tasks is to collect and send important legal documents, such as process serving, official government correspondence, and financial notices. This ensures that businesses stay informed about their regulatory standing and any requirements they must fulfill, preventing potential penalties for neglected deadlines or incomplete communications.
In also to managing documents, designated agents must maintain correct logs of their clients' legal documents and ensure that these documents are quickly available. They are obligated with upholding compliance with state regulations, which may include informing the state with any updates to the organization's business address or ownership information. This obligation is essential for businesses seeking to maintain compliance and dodge loss of charter.
Additionally, designated agents often provide assistance in understanding statutory requirements. By serving as a connection between the organization and the state, they facilitate ensure that all regulatory deadlines are met, such as submitting yearly reports or license renewal. This not only streamlines the compliance procedures for businesses but also minimizes the risk of noncompliance, which can have serious judicial and economic impacts.
